Pair Trading with Frequency Electronics and KVH Industries
The main advantage of trading using opposite Frequency Electronics and KVH Industries positions is that it hedges away some unsystematic risk. Because of two separate transactions, even if Frequency Electronics position performs unexpectedly, KVH Industries can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market.
